sorry if this is a stupid question, but i really need help! i grew up an awkward child that was put down and teased constantly. i lived with my mother most of the time, and she was not social and always extremely critical of me. w/o going into pages and pages of other details, i didnt exactly have a ball during childhood! i am 20 years old now and do not have much experience with men or dating. some of my girlfriends tell me im pretty (unsolicited, i dont fish for compliments actually ive always been told how unattractive i was i just accepted my ugliness). i get random compliments from women but i cant tell if they are making fun of me or if they mean it. i have "friends" with other girls but most of them are just frenemies and i cant count on them either. when it comes to guys...they either extremely dislike me for some reason, or shower me with compliments. i usually just assume they are being fake and just want to use me and throw me away. sometimes i think i might be a good looking girl, but then i think that i cant possibly be. i either get extremely positive or extremely negative feedback from people (unsolicited, truthfully because i am afriad to know my attractive level!) i really want to just feel pretty on the inside, and project it out to others so i can get more guys attracted to me. i want to get to know more people and have fun. how can i go from an insecure girl to a fun girl? |

Compliments will mean nothing when you think you are ugly. As well, if you think you are ugly then you will behave in that way of thinking and not do much to make yourself as attractive(nice clothes, working out, make up lessons) as you could be because those actions will go against your internal beliefs. Looks matter but to a degree. Any person can become more attractive by simply taking care of themselves but the true attractiveness comes from your self esteem. Guys who will only be attracted to a woman just for her looks have low self esteem and no standards but taking care of yourself is a sign of healthy self esteem. |

Hi Meg! First of all, as you already noticed, not everybody will find you attractive - and that's normal and it's the case for everyone. Some people will find you attractive, and some won't. But you can look at it like this: if out of 100 people, 90 people find you attractive, then you can consider yourself a beautiful girl. If it's 50 out of 100, then you're at least very cute. But if it's less than 10 out of 100... Well you get my point, I hope Now the thing is this: it's not only the way you look, it's also the way you talk, how you dress and how you carry yourself. All of these factors contribute to your being attractive to the opposite sex (positively or negatively, depending on what you're doing). This is true for both men and women, by the way. The good news is that you can improve on all of these aspects. Improving your looks: start working out for example, start playing sports. Improving the way you dress might take a little investment on your part. As for how you talk and carry yourself, I'd suggest getting some guy friends - and start practicing, talk to them, see what works and what doesn't (Alternately, you can watch how another girl does this, one you might consider "successful" with the opposite sex). Start experimenting. Hope this helps! |
